I seriously think Dickey is the most underrated pitcher on the team by a mile. Yes, Syndergaard is looking like a stud, but lots of new pitchers in the MLB have early success and then drop off (mostly due to enough scouting and video being done on them).

Since coming to Toronto Dickey has put up 224, 215, and 214 innings in each season. ERAs for those seasons are 4.21, 3.71, 3.91. While not All-Star / Cy-Young material anymore, I think you'd be really hard pressed to find a guy that will give you 200+ innings every year with an ERA a bit below 4.00. He'll go out there and give you innings, give up a couple runs, and give your team a chance to win.
